Beltangady: Man marries second time without divorce, wife files complaint


Team Udayavani, Oct 30, 2021, 10:36 AM IST

 

Beltangady: A case has been registered against a man for allegedly marrying second time without getting a divorce from his first wife.

The complainant Deeksha filed a complaint against her husband Chetan and his second wife Nalini.

Deeksha and Chetan tied the knot as per Hindu customs and traditions and the couple have a four-year-old son

Deeksha, in her complaint, said that Chetan would pick up quarrels with her over petty issues. Frustrated by the physical and mental torture she had to endure in the wedlock, Deeksha returned to her parental home seven months back.

Using this opportunity, Chetan, she alleged married another woman.
